Product Details

Web ID: 5548867
  • Features

    • Scoop neck
    • Sleeveless
    • Front button closures
    • Side slit pockets
    • Imported
  • Size & Fit

    • Fits true to size, order your normal size
    • Designed for a relaxed fit
    • 2" inseam, based on a size small
    • Model measurements: 5'10" height, 33.5" bust, 23.5" waist, 34.5" hips, wearing a size small
  • Materials & Care

    • 54% hemp/44% Tencel™ lyocell/2% spandex
    • Machine wash

Washed Black Linen-Look Romper – No Iron Needed

The jumper looked great on me! For reference, I’m 5'1" and 106 lbs. The neckline fell a bit low, so I may shorten the straps slightly for a better fit, but otherwise, it’s such an easy, soft piece that I can see myself wearing a lot during the warmer months. The fabric and color are lovely — a washed black linen look that doesn’t need ironing, neat and casual without being sloppy. And you can’t beat the sale price of $35!
